Note N617According to FAK, she was very loving, extremely hardworking, and had a sweet singing voice. ((Sadly I was too young to really know much about her and so if anyone reading this can add to my stor
e of knowledge I'd be very grateful ... Red))
I was told that she was born at 50 Brindley Street, and cousin Jim has told me that there was a Brindley Street in N.Kensington near to where she wa
s eventually to live in Southam Street, Paddington.
Believe she is found on the 1901 Census at 1 Brandon St;, N. Kensington second (surviving?) daughter of Henry Pike, born Kent aged 45, Gas Fit
ter Foreman, and Fanny aged 41.
Mary Elizabeth then 17 yrs old and a laundress. Siblings are:
Amy aged 19; Florence aged 13; Ethel aged 8; Lilian aged 6; Ada L aged 4; Helen M. aged 4mths
.
Per 1891 Census for what looks like "Edenham St?? Kensington"
Henry 36, Gas Stoker/Fireman b Woolwich,KNT
Fanny 31 Marylebone
Amy E
8 Kilburn
Mary E 5 Kilburn
Florence M 3 Marylebone
also pres
ent is Gertrude Collins 16 Domestic Servant
The 1881 Census gives a Harry Pike and Fanny at
Dwelling: 3 Bolton Rd., Kensington, London, Middlesex, England
Source: FHL Film 1341008
PRO Ref RG11 Piece 0036 Folio 79 Page 34
Harry PIKE M 25 M Charlton, Kent, England
Rel: Head
Occ: Iron & Brass Founder
Fanny PIKE M 21 F Marylebone
Rel: Wife
Fanny E. PIKE 4 m F Paddington
Rel: Dau
Occ: Infant
&nbsp
From Free BMD
Harry Pike married Fanny Stone Sep qtr 1879 at Chelsea
